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of age, education level and marital status on the status of women workers in West Sumatra Province. This type of research is descriptive quantitative. Types and sources of data from the National Labor Force Survey (SAKERNAS) in 2019. The analytical method used is Logistic Regression to see the effect of the dependent variable on the independent variable and the number of samples used is 14143 female workers. The results showed that (1) Age had a positive and significant effect on the status of female workers in West Sumatra Province. (2) Education level has a negative and significant effect on the status of women workers in West Sumatra Province. (3) Marital status has a negative and significant effect on the status of female workers in West Sumatra Province.
